Apnea:

Definition: Apnea is a medical term that refers to the temporary cessation of breathing, often characterized by the absence of airflow through the nose and mouth.

Types of Apnea:

a.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A): This is the most common type and occurs when the throat muscles relax excessively during sleep, leading to a temporary blockage of the upper airway.

b. Central Sleep Apnea (CSA): CSA is less common and is caused by a failure of the brain to transmit proper signals to the muscles that control breathing.

c. Mixed Sleep Apnea: This type involves a combination of both obstructive and central components.
